New Delhi, Dec. 18 -- Indian Railways has introduced the service of regional cuisines on Vande Bharat trains to further enhance passenger experience by offering culturally relevant food and authentic local flavours.
According to an official release from the Ministry of Railways, this initiative brings the taste of India's diverse culinary heritage directly to passengers, allowing them to enjoy regional delicacies from the comfort of their train seats.
